  • The Mood Disorder Questionnaire

    Instructions: Please answer each question to the best of your ability.

    1. Has there ever been a period of time when you were not your usual self and . . .

  • . . . you felt so good or so hyper that other people thought you were not your normal self or you were so hyper that you got into trouble?
  • . . . you were so irritable that you shouted at people or started fights or arguments?
  • . . . you felt much more self-confident than usual?
  • . . . you got much less sleep than usual and found you didn't really miss it?
  • . . . you were much more talkative or spoke much faster than usual?
  • . . . thoughts raced through your head or you couldn't slow your mind down?
  • . . . you were so easily distracted by things around you that you had trouble concentrating or staying on track?
  • . . . you had much more energy than usual?
  • . . . you were much more active or did many more things than usual?
  • . . . you were much more social or outgoing than usual, for example, you telephoned friends in the middle of the night?
  • . . . you were much more interested in sex than usual?
  • . . . you did things that were unusual for you or that other people might have thought were excessive, foolish, or risky?
  • . . . spending money got you or your family into trouble?
  • 2. If you checked YES to more than one of the above, have several of these ever happened during the same period of time?
  • 3. How much of a problem did any of these cause you - like being unable to work; having family; money or legal troubles; getting into arguments or fights?
  • 4. Have any of your blood relatives (i.e. children, siblings, parents, grandparents, aunts, uncles) had manic-depressive illness or bipolar disorder?
  • 5. Has a health professional ever told you that you have manic-depressive illness or bipolar disorder?
